QuickStore

QuickStore is a lightweight and efficient data storage solution for developers. It allows you to easily send, get, update, and delete data using unique keys, making it perfect for temporary data storage, testing, or quick prototyping.


Features

  • 🔑 Store data with unique keys.
  • 🔄 Update data by key.
  • 📥 Retrieve data by key.
  • 🗑️ Delete data by key.
  • 🚀 Easy integration with Node.js, React Native, and more.
  • 🌐 API-ready – Test directly using Postman.

Limitations and Rules

  • Max Data Size: 1 MB per key.
  • No Authentication: Be mindful when storing sensitive data.
  • Auto Expiry: Data older than one month will be automatically deleted to avoid excessive storage usage.

Getting Started

Installation

Install the package using NPM:

npm i quickstore-package

Usage

1. Node.js Example

Create a new file example.js and add the following:

const QuickStore = require('quickstore-package');

const runExample = async () => {
  try {
    // Send Data
    const key = await QuickStore.send('user123', { name: 'John Doe', age: 30 });
    console.log('Data Stored with Key:', key);

    // Get Data
    const data = await QuickStore.get('user123');
    console.log('Retrieved Data:', data);

    // Update Data
    const updated = await QuickStore.update('user123', { name: 'John Doe', age: 31 });
    console.log('Updated Data:', updated);

    // Delete Data
    const deleted = await QuickStore.delete('user123');
    console.log('Deleted Data:', deleted);

  } catch (error) {
    console.error('Error:', error);
  }
};

runExample();

Run the Example:

node example.js

API Documentation

1. Send Data

Stores data with a unique key.

  • Endpoint: /api/send
  • Method: POST
  • Body Parameters:
    • key: Unique identifier (string)
    • data: JSON object containing the data to store
  • Response:
{
  "success": true,
  "key": "exampleKey"
}

2. Get Data by Key

Retrieves stored data using a key.

  • Endpoint: /api/get/:key
  • Method: GET
  • Response:
{
  "data": {
    "name": "John Doe",
    "age": 30
  },
  "timestamp": 1699442400000
}

3. Update Data by Key

Updates existing data for a given key.

  • Endpoint: /api/update/:key
  • Method: PUT
  • Body Parameters:
    • data: JSON object containing the new data
  • Response:
{
  "success": true,
  "message": "Data updated successfully"
}

4. Delete Data by Key

Deletes data associated with the given key.

  • Endpoint: /api/delete/:key
  • Method: DELETE
  • Response:
{
  "success": true,
  "message": "Data deleted successfully"
}

Error Handling

  • 400 Bad Request: If key or data is missing.
  • 404 Not Found: If no data exists for the provided key.
  • 413 Payload Too Large: If data exceeds 1 MB.
  • 500 Internal Server Error: For any server-side issues.

Security and Data Management

  • Data is hashed using SHA-256 to ensure unique and secure keys.
  • Data is stored on the Vercel server under a unique JSON file for each key.
  • Auto Expiry: Data older than one month is automatically deleted.

Rate Limiting and Abuse Prevention

  • Requests are limited to 100 requests per hour per IP.
  • Auto block after exceeding limits.
  • To prevent misuse, unused keys will auto-expire.
